Answer to Question 2

Descriptive research can be used to estimate proportions, describe characteristics, and
make specific predictions. Causal research can be used to determine cause-and-effect
relationships.

There are major differences in the metabolism of morphine and the illegal drug heroin. Morphine mostly produces its CNS effects through m-receptors, and at k- and d-receptors. Heroin has a slight affinity for opiate receptors. Most of its actions are due to metabolism to active metabolites (6-acetylmorphine, morphine, and morphine-6-glucuronide).
